gpt4 book ai didi

mysql - 如何使用 rails 将一个应用程序数据库中的列更新为另一个应用程序数据库列

转载 作者:搜寻专家 更新时间:2023-10-30 20:25:19 25 4
gpt4 key购买 nike

我是 Rails 的新手。使用mysql数据库,我有 2 个 Rails 应用程序,这 2 个应用程序使用不同的端口号同时运行。Eexample 本地主机中的一个应用程序:3000 本地主机中的另一个应用程序:4000..在 2 个应用程序中,我有不同的数据库名称和不同的表。以第一个应用程序为例,它包含 notedb 数据库,notebooks 表,在 notebooks 表中它包含成本列。2 应用程序包含教科书表,在教科书表中它还包含成本列。我的问题是,在第一个应用程序中,当我添加或更新成本列时,它会保存在第一个应用程序成本列和第二个应用程序成本列中。请帮助我,我是 ruby​​ on rails 的新手。我正在使用 rails 4.2.6,请提供完整的引用。我是新的 ruby​​ 和 ruby​​ on rails,请写一些代码或给我代码链接..

1st app database.yml

default: &default
adapter: mysql2
encoding: utf8
pool: 5
username: root
password: mypassword
socket: /var/run/mysqld/mysqld.sock

发展: <<: *默认 数据库:notebookdb

# 警告:定义为“test”的数据库将被删除并 # 当你运行“rake”时从你的开发数据库重新生成。 # 不要将此数据库设置为与开发或生产相同。 测试: <<: *默认 数据库:notebookdb

2nd app database.yml

default: &default
adapter: mysql2
encoding: utf8
pool: 5
username: root
password: mypassword
socket: /var/run/mysqld/mysqld.sock

发展: <<: *默认 数据库:textbookdb

# 警告:定义为“test”的数据库将被删除并 # 当你运行“rake”时从你的开发数据库重新生成。 # 不要将此数据库设置为与开发或生产相同。 测试: <<: *默认 数据库:textbookdb

最佳答案

您必须将 API 请求调用从您的一个应用程序写入另一个应用程序并更新列。

关于mysql - 如何使用 rails 将一个应用程序数据库中的列更新为另一个应用程序数据库列,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/37476834/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com